Go to any Auto Parts store, they sell it usually in 3', 4' andd 8' lengths. Tell them you need 3/16" line, and they should stock it.
andy d
06-26-2002, 11:31 AM
ive done this job a few times. you can piece the line together using couplings. last time. i borrowed a flaring tool and custom fit it. you have to drop the gas tank
